“Trying to murder my father, this was the thing that put me on the path.”
That’s Joe Loya and that path was bank robbery. Joe who was one of California’s most daring bank robbers. He used disguises, body doubles, speeding getaway cars…and stole hundreds of thousands of dollars, even as the FBI was closing in. Joe was also a soul searcher, driven by a dark rage he set out to understand. To do that he must understand why trying to murder his father felt so good.
Get the Money and Run immerses you, the listener, into the world of one of California’s most prolific bank robbers, Joe Loya. This podcast is a fast-moving and entertaining listen that keeps you locked in from start to finish.
